Catania (13 May) – Psoriasis represents the most widespread inflammatory skin disease and affects at least 2 and a half million people in Italy – 2-3% of the population – of which approximately 150 thousand in Sicily. In Catania, a reference center specialized in the diagnosis and treatment of psoriasis offers innovative diagnostic investigations and latest generation personalized therapies.

“Psoriasis is not just a skin disease, but a very complex multisystem immune-mediated pathology with a chronic-relapsing pattern – declares Dr. Maria Letizia Musumeci, dermatologist of the PO G. Rodolico of the AOU Policlinico ‘G. Rodolico -San Marco’ di Catania – Psoriasis must always be treated as its evolution is not predictable and it is important to avoid doing it yourself. These patients should contact expert dermatologists at psoriasis reference centers like ours, where, based on the characteristics of the disease and the patient’s general condition, targeted and personalized care based on the principle of holistic medicine will be implemented. The psoriasis treatment path aims, in fact, at the general well-being of the patient, aiming not only to reduce the symptoms, but also to improve his ability to carry out normal daily activities”.

The reference center for the diagnosis and treatment of psoriasis in Catania is one of the few on the island authorized to prescribe all the latest generation biotechnological therapies which, if taken promptly, allow a significant improvement in the disease and in the quality of life. “The good news is that therapies have made great strides in the last 10 years – comments Dr. Dr Musumeci – Today, very effective therapeutic options are available that can change patients’ lives in a matter of weeks. Some of these are taken every three months and can help achieve completely clean skin in almost all patients after the first administrations, with results that are maintained over time.”

The clinic dedicated to psoriasis is active from Monday to Friday, and can be accessed by booking via CUP or dedicated clinic number. At the centre, located in via Santa Sofia n. 78, in addition to topical and traditional systemic therapies, it is possible to undergo therapies with biological drugs and small molecules as well as phototherapy. Numerous clinical trials on psoriasis are also conducted at the facility.
